An attempt was made to duplicate the 1959 release of an Elvis interview whenever he went overseas for Germany duty in the US Army. Elvis was interviewed by several press at Brooklyn Army Terminal on Sept. 22, 1958. Colonel Parker took advantage of every move that Elvis made during this time.
